Asbestos trust

Trusts for asbestos bankruptcy are a reliable way for people to gain access to vital funds for victims of asbestos exposure. Asbestos manufacturers that weren’t financially stable filed for Chapter 7 bankruptcy, which involves selling off the company’s assets and then distributing the proceeds to asbestos claimants. Companies that were in good financial standing are required to file detailed plans for reorganization and put money into the asbestos trust fund. Once the trust is established, asbestos sufferers can access the trust’s site to be informed about the status of their claims.

Patients must first identify the source of their asbestos exposure, and collect evidence to support their claim. The information needed must be provided within the statute of limitations. This usually takes within two to three years of the diagnosis. This can be a challenge when the person seeking compensation does not have complete or accurate information. For instance an employee who worked for an asbestos-related company may have been exposed to asbestos at a different position, but this may not be the case.

To compensate asbestos victims exposure, asbestos firms established trust funds. The funds are managed by a committee of trustees who are separate from the business. In addition, these funds are available only to those who were exposed to asbestos and developed illnesses due to it.
